Transaction 38b8389b66fcb3f0c4e0051328455268e43191e20e75669df518d6f93f88adde
1 Input
1 Output
-
38b8389b66fcb3f0c4e0051328455268e43191e20e75669df518d6f93f88adde:0
- value
- 392490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d1627b961dca048373c1a6eb5ea0865e85bec76 OP_EQUAL
- address
- 3JvpBAhed16HWi4dNLQZZMCR2eSkbayiZZ